My Mother… My First Mentor

By Emma on May 3, 2011 4 Comments

It’s May 3, 2011 – a day that has always been very special to me.

In the small town of Sta. Elena, Marikina City in the Philippines where I grew up, this day is significant as this is when we celebrate our town’s “Fiesta”.  A Sta. Elena fiesta is like “Halloween” where you can basically go from house to house and you will be served yummy home cooked meals and delicacies.

I remember growing up, having May 3 as one of my most favorite and much awaited day, just like Christmas and my birthday.  Why?

It’s because May 3 is also my Mom Elena Yambao’s birthday!

My Mom was a renegade.  As the youngest of 8 children whose parents were fatally injured with an accidental American bomb during World War 2, she was lovingly raised by her sister Emilia Santos de Guzman.  She was only 12 years old when their parents passed away and essentially grew up with no parents.

She was a very talented and smart young lady and beautiful too! I heard she received love letters from a few admirers and some of them used to serenade her with romantic ballads.

Though very shy and refined, she went through college and even finished 2 degrees… one in Accounting and one in Education.  She worked at a very young age and had the passion for things that are beautiful, especially jewelry, coins and music. She loves to play the piano and is quite good! She was happy being single and she thought she was never going to get married until she met my Dad.

Interestingly enough, when they say “The fruit never falls far from the tree…” it’s absolutely true!

Of their 4 children, family friends say I am the one that looks just like her.  In fact, I catch myself sounding like her most of the time.

My Mom is my very first Mentor as I believe that most Moms are,  The lessons she has taught me now enables me to help others and truthfully has become the basis of what I teach as The Relational Marketer.

So, here are the Top 10 Lessons I Have Learned From My Mother… My First Mentor:

1) Read Dale Carnegie’s “How To Win Friends and Influence People” – this should be your guidebook in life as first impression is the last thing!
2) Remember people’s names and say it to them… you’ll be more appreciated.
3) Read… read… read!
4) Be happy just by being with yourself – find joy in the quietness of just spending time with you.
5) Be thoughtful and remember people’s birthdays and those who matter to them – even the birthdays of their cats and dogs! (My sister Ellen still does this masterfully ;)
6) Trust people first… find good in those you meet until they prove you wrong.
7) Work is good but family comes first.
8) Strengthen your FAITH in God.
9) Learn Crossword Puzzles and you’ll always have a healthy brain.
10) Appreciate beauty in art, music and finer things in life.

SURVIVALIST VS. “PREPPER”

They are actually synonymous.  As our good friends from www.DirtTime.com defines them;

“Being a survivalist (or the more politically correct term, “prepper”) isn’t just about the “end of the world as we know it.”  It’s about being prepared materially, physically, and mentally for whatever life has to offer.  Thus, I won’t feel bad at all if the “end” doesn’t happen in my lifetime because that’s not what being a survivalist is about.  What it is about is peace of mind.  It’s knowing that help for yourself, your family or your neighbors is as close as your pantry, your backpack, the small pouch on your belt or what you carry in your pockets and the knowledge and skills you‘ve gained through study and practice.” by Steve Gregersen www.DirtTime.com

PHYSICAL AND MENTAL PREPAREDNESS

You’re probably in the advance stage of Disaster Preparedness and that’s awesome! However, if you’re a “newbie” like I am here’s what I’m proactively doing to prepare my family, my clients and my friends who might need some guidance. A great resource is www.MajorSurplus.com in Gardena, CA as that’s where we get most of our supplies:

1) I connect and stay in touch with people who proactively seek and share information like Christopher Nyerges, Jorge Bueno and Dude McLean.

2) Attend Survival Preparedness classes like the one with Christopher Nyerges.

3) Stock up on water… lots and lots of it!

4) Create a family “Bug Out Bag” or a Preparedness Kit.

5) Start planting vegetables and fruit in our backyard (planters work great for small backyards)

6) Learn basic defense – like the one offered at Codex Defense.

7) Join organizations like the Center of Disease Control’s Meta-Leadership Summit, C.E.R.T.,  and volunteer at our local Red Cross.

8) Spread the word out using Social Media for relevant and trustworthy information.

9) Have a family plan on where we will be meeting or a family member we will be contacting in the event this event happens when we’re all separated.

10) Investing in solar powered gadgets – flashlights, radios, ovens, stoves.
